I found out via another forum, that my good friend Joe Vittone passed
away February 23rd. For any of you that don't know who Joe was, if you
have ever modified a VW to make it a little faster, handle a little
better, or just wanted to personalize your Bug, you owe the
opportunity to do so, to Joe. You see, he was the founder of EMPI,
back in 1956, back before the name EMPI wasn't aligned with offshore-
made, poor fitting, non-working, cheaply-made, junk.
I had the pleasure of knowing Joe, though my association with VW
Trends and Hot VWs, and managed to spend numerous hours with him, and
his wife Helen. A finer man, and a bigger class act, you'll never
find.
Rest In Peace, Guiseppe Vittone. The VW world weeps for you
